Under the direct supervision of the designated Wexford Health managerand clinical supervision from the Director of Nursing and the siteMedical Director, responsible for delivery of patient care through thenursing process of assessment, planning, implementation and evaluation.Also directs and guides patient teaching activities and ancillarypersonnel, while maintaining standards of professional nursing.
DUTIES/RESPONSIBILITIES
The Registered Nurse shall provide a broad range of services to thecenter including screening, assessment, medication delivery, treatmentplans and patient education.
Assesses plans and delivers nursing care to inmates.
Provides leadership to LPNs, CNAs and other nursing paraprofessionals inpatient care.
Coordinates multiple medical services for diagnostic and treatment asdirected by the Medical Director, Physician, Physician Assistant orNurse Practitioner.
Enter housing units to pass medications or other medical items and toconduct medical screening when necessary.
Assist in minor medical or surgical procedures.
Assist in screening of emergencies for necessity and priority forreferral to physician or mid- level providers and conduct daily sickcall screening
Check and change dressings as required or as ordered.
Maintain working knowledge of pharmacology including drugreaction/overdose.
Maintain working knowledge of therapeutic diets and nutrition andimplement as per orders.
Maintain working knowledge of social and behavioral sciences,particularly as applied to the Correctional setting.
Be capable of giving CPR instructions and ability to take charge in aCPR emergency.
Maintain the Problem Oriented Medical Record (POMR).
Administer medications including IV therapy and IM injections and allother approved routes of administration per the order of thephysicians/mid level providers.
